Subtract 3/50 from 35/30

1st number: 1 5/30, 2nd number: 3/50

35/30 - 3/50 is 83/75.

Steps for subtracting f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 30 and 50 is 150

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 150
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 30 × 5 = 150,
    35/30 = 35 × 5/30 × 5 = 175/150
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 50 × 3 = 150,
    3/50 = 3 × 3/50 × 3 = 9/150
  4. Subtract the two like fractions:
    175/150 - 9/150 = 175 - 9/150 = 166/150
  5. After reducing the fraction, the answer is 83/75
